By Dennis Dodd, CBS Sports: The latest re-imagination of college football now includes a multi-billion-dollar proposal spearheaded by former Disney executives for a system funded by private equity, sources confirmed to CBS Sports on Tuesday.
The 70-team structure that would seemingly exclude the bottom tier of the FBS would be funded by private equity firm Smash Capital, sources told CBS Sports.
The project would include $9 million infused into a system that would expand the college football postseason, change scheduling and feature tiered revenue distribution.
